The most extensive, detailed children's health reference., January 23, 1999
This review is from: The New Child Health Encyclopedia: The Complete Guide for Parents (Paperback)
This book has the most details of any children's health reference book I've seen. Each entry contains at least a paragraph dedicated to Description, Cause, Signs and Symptoms, Diagnosis, Treatment and Prevention, as well as additional sections such as Emergency Action and Complications, when they apply. I have four children's health reference books, and this one always has the most, and usually best, information of the group. I really feel it is best-of-breed. In addition to standard issues such as chicken pox, fever, croup, asthma and RSV, New Children's Health Encyclopedia also covers topics such as fire safety, trimming fingernails, mental health, and many adolescent topics. I find it to be a very comprehensive, valuable reference to have on hand.
